PTSD is a mental health condition that can develop after experiencing a traumatic event, such as combat, natural disasters, or sexual assault. Symptoms of PTSD can vary from person to person, but often include flashbacks, nightmares, anxiety, and depression. For veterans in Vintondale, these symptoms can be triggered by seemingly innocent things, such as a loud noise or a crowded space, making it difficult for them to reintegrate into civilian life.
